Which Types of Motor Power are Optimal for Winch Performance?
The types of motor power optimal for winch performance include the following:
- Permanent Magnet Motors: These motors are compact and efficient, making them suitable for applications requiring high torque at low speeds. They are lightweight and generally have a longer lifespan, but may not perform well under continuous heavy loads due to overheating issues.
- Series Wound Motors: Known for their high torque and power output, series wound motors are ideal for heavy-duty applications. They can handle dynamic loads well but are less efficient than permanent magnet motors and may require more maintenance over time.
- Shunt Wound Motors: These motors provide a balance between speed and torque and are suitable for applications needing consistent performance. They can sustain heavy loads over extended periods, but they may not provide the same initial torque as series wound motors.
- AC Induction Motors: While less common in winches compared to DC motors, AC induction motors can be effective for stationary applications where power supply is constant. They are durable and require less maintenance but may have slower torque response and are generally not as compact as DC options.

What Maintenance Practices Are Essential for Extending the Life of Your Winch?
Essential maintenance practices for extending the life of your winch include:
- Regular Cleaning: Keeping your winch clean from dirt, mud, and debris is crucial. Accumulated grime can lead to mechanical issues and corrosion, which may hinder the winch’s performance and longevity.
- Lubrication: Proper lubrication of moving parts, such as gears and bearings, helps reduce friction and wear. Using the manufacturer’s recommended lubricant ensures that your winch operates smoothly and efficiently.
- Inspection of Synthetic Rope: Regularly inspecting the synthetic wire for signs of fraying, cuts, or abrasions is essential. Damaged rope can lead to failure under load, so replacing it promptly can prevent accidents and extend the winch’s lifespan.
- Battery Maintenance: Ensuring that the battery powering the winch is well-maintained is essential for optimal performance. Regularly checking connections, cleaning terminals, and ensuring proper charge levels can prevent electrical issues that might affect the winch’s operation.
- Load Management: Understanding and adhering to the winch’s load capacity is vital. Overloading the winch can lead to mechanical failure and significantly reduce its lifespan, so always use it within its specified limits.
- Weather Protection: Protecting your winch from harsh weather conditions extends its life. Using covers or storing the winch indoors when not in use can prevent rust and corrosion caused by rain, snow, and humidity.
- Proper Storage: When not in use, store the winch in a dry, cool place away from direct sunlight. This helps prevent material degradation and preserves the integrity of both the winch and the synthetic wire.
